We estimate the response of stock prices to exogenous monetary policy shocks usinga vector-autoregressive model with time-varying parameters. Our evidence points toprotracted episodes in which, after a a short-run decline, stock prices increase persistently in response to an exogenous tightening of monetary policy. That responseis clearly at odds with the "conventional" view on the effects of monetary policy onbubbles, as well as with the predictions of bubbleless models. We also argue that it isunlikely that such evidence be accounted for by an endogenous response of the equitypremium to the monetary policy shocks.

JXTA define un conjunto de seis protocolos básicos especialmente adecuados para una computación ad hoc, permanente, multi-hop, peer-to-peer (P2P). Estos protocolos permiten que los iguales cooperen y formen grupos autónomos de pares. Este artículo presenta un método que proporciona servicios de seguridad en los protocolos básicos: protección de datos, autenticidad, integridad y no repudio. Los mecanismos que se presentan son totalmente distribuidos y basados ¿¿en un modelo puro peer-to-peer, que no requieren el arbitraje de un tercero de confianza o una relación de confianza establecida previamente entre pares, que es uno de los principales retos en este tipo de entornos.

Manet security has a lot of open issues. Due to its character-istics, this kind of network needs preventive and corrective protection. Inthis paper, we focus on corrective protection proposing an anomaly IDSmodel for Manet. The design and development of the IDS are consideredin our 3 main stages: normal behavior construction, anomaly detectionand model update. A parametrical mixture model is used for behav-ior modeling from reference data. The associated Bayesian classi¯cationleads to the detection algorithm. MIB variables are used to provide IDSneeded information. Experiments of DoS and scanner attacks validatingthe model are presented as well.

Recent efforts to implement gender mainstreaming in the field of security sector reform have resulted in an international policy discourse on gender and security sector reform (GSSR). Critics have challenged GSSR for its focus on 'adding women' and its failure to be transformative. This article contests this assessment, demonstrating that GSSR is not only about 'adding women', but also, importantly, about 'gendering men differently' and has important albeit problematic transformative implications. Drawing on poststructuralist and postcolonial feminist theory, I propose a critical reading of GSSR policy discourse in order to analyse its built-in logics, tensions and implications. I argue that this discourse establishes a powerful 'grid of intelligibility' that draws on gendered and racialized dualisms to normalize certain forms of subjectivity while rendering invisible and marginalizing others, and contributing to reproduce certain forms of normativity and hierarchy. Revealing such processes of discursive in/exclusion and marginalized subjectivities can serve as a starting point to challenge and transform GSSR practice and identify sites of contestation.

This article envisions the use of context-awareness to improve single sign-on solutions (SSO) for mobile users. The attribute-based SSO is expected to increase users' perceived ease of use of the system and service providers' authentication security of the application. From these two features we derive two value propositions for a new business model for mobile platforms. The business model can be considered as an instantiation of the privacy-friendly business model pattern presented in our previous work, reinforcing our claim that privacy-friendly value propositions are possible and can be used to obtain a competitive advantage.

Tämä diplomityö käsittelee sääntöpohjaisen verkkoon pääsyn hallinnan (NAC) ratkaisuja arkkitehtonisesta näkökulmasta. Työssä käydään läpi Trusted Computing Groupin, Microsoft Corporationin, Juniper Networksin sekä Cisco Systemsin NAC-ratkaisuja. NAC koostuu joukosta uusia sekä jo olemassa olevia teknologioita, jotka auttavat ennalta määriteltyyn sääntökantaan perustuen hallitsemaan suojattuun verkkoon pyrkivien laitteiden tietoliikenneyhteyksiä. Käyttäjän tunnistamisen lisäksi NAC pystyy rajoittamaan verkkoon pääsyä laitekohtaisten ominaisuuksien perusteella, esimerkiksi virustunnisteisiin ja käyttöjärjestelmäpäivityksiin liittyen ja paikkaamaan tietyin rajoituksin näissä esiintyviä puutteita verkkoon pääsyn sallimiseksi. NAC on verraten uusi käsite, jolta puuttuu tarkka määritelmä. Tästä johtuen nykymarkkinoilla myydään ominaisuuksiltaan puutteellisia tuotteita NAC-nimikkeellä. Standardointi eri valmistajien NAC-komponenttien yhteentoimivuuden takaamiseksi on meneillään, minkä perusteella ratkaisut voidaan jakaa joko avoimia standardeja tai valmistajakohtaisia standardeja noudattaviksi. Esitellyt NAC-ratkaisut noudattavat standardeja joko rajoitetusti tai eivät lainkaan. Mikään läpikäydyistä ratkaisuista ei ole täydellinen NAC, mutta Juniper Networksin ratkaisu nousee niistä potentiaalisimmaksi jatkokehityksen ja -tutkimuksen kohteeksi TietoEnator Processing & Networks Oy:lle. Eräs keskeinen ongelma NAC-konseptissa on työaseman tietoverkolle toimittama mahdollisesti valheellinen tietoturvatarkistuksen tulos, minkä perusteella pääsyä osittain hallitaan. Muun muassa tähän ongelmaan ratkaisuna voisi olla jo nykytietokoneista löytyvä TPM-siru, mikä takaa tiedon oikeellisuuden ja koskemattomuuden.

This article is the result of an ongoing research into a variety of features of Spanish local government. It aims, in particular, at providing a profile of the tools implemented by local authorities to improve local democracy in Catalonia. The main hypothesis of the work is that, even though the Spanish local model is constrained by a shared and unique set of legal regulations, local institutions in Catalonia have developed their own model of local participation. And the range of instruments like these is still now increasing. More specifically, the scope of this research is twofold. On the one hand, different types of instruments for public deliberation in the Catalan local administration system are identified and presented, based on the place they take in the policy cycle. On the other hand, we focus on policy domains and the quality of the decision-making processes. Researching the stability of the participation tools or whether local democracy prefers more 'ad hoc' processes allows us to analyze the boundaries/limits of local democracy in Catalonia. The main idea underlying this paper is that, despite the existence of a single legal model regulating municipalities in Catalonia, local authorities tend to use their legally granted selfmanagement capacities to design their own instruments which end up presenting perceivable distinct features, stressing democracy in different policy domains, and in diverse policy cycles. Therefore, this paper is intended to identify such models and to provide factors (variables) so that an explanatory model can be built.

I reconsider the short-term effects of fiscal policy when both government spending and taxes are allowed to respond to the level of public debt. I embed the long-term government budget constraint in a VAR, and apply this common trends model to US quarterly data. The results overturn some widely held beliefs on fiscal policy effects. The main finding is that expansionary fiscal policy has contractionary effects on output and inflation. Ricardian effects may dominate when fiscal expansions are expected to be adjusted by future tax rises or spending cuts. The evidence supports RBC models with distortionary taxation. We can discard some alternative interpretations that are based on monetary policy reactions or supply-side effects.

EONIA is a market based overnight interest rate, whose role as the starting point of the yield curve makes it critical from the perspective of the implementation of European Central Bank´s common monetary policy in the euro area. The financial crisis that started in 2007 had a large impact on the determination mechanism of this interest rate, which is considered as the central bank´s operational target. This thesis examines the monetary policy implementation framework of the European Central Bank and changes made to it. Furthermore, we discuss the development of the recent turmoil in the money market. EONIA rate is modelled by means of a regression equation using variables related to liquidity conditions, refinancing need, auction results and calendar effects. Conditional volatility is captured by an EGARCH model, and autocorrelation is taken into account by employing an autoregressive structure. The results highlight how the tensions in the initial stage of the market turmoil were successfully countered by ECB´s liquidity policy. The subsequent response of EONIA to liquidity conditions under the full allotment liquidity provision procedure adopted after the demise of Lehman Brothers is also established. A clear distinction in the behavior of the interest rate between the sub-periods was evident. In the light of the results obtained, some of the challenges posed by the exit-strategy implementation will be addressed.

This study focuses on the integration of eco-innovation principles into strategy and policy at the regional level. The importance of regions as a level for integrating eco-innovative programs and activities served as the point of interest for this study. Eco-innovative activities and technologies are seen as means to meet sustainable development objective of improving regions’ quality of life. This study is conducted to get an in-depth understanding and learning about eco-innovation at regional level, and to know the basic concepts that are important in integrating eco-innovation principles into regional policy. Other specific objectives of this study are to know how eco-innovation are developed and practiced in the regions of the EU, and to analyze the main characteristic features of an eco-innovation model that is specifically developed at Päijät-Häme Region in Finland. Paijät-Häme Region is noted for its successful eco-innovation strategies and programs, hence, taken as casework in this study. Both primary (interviews) and secondary data (publicly available documents) are utilized in this study. The study shows that eco-innovation plays an important role in regional strategy as reviewed based on the experience of other regions in the EU. This is because of its localized nature which makes it easier to facilitate in a regional setting. Since regional authorities and policy-makers are normally focused on solving its localized environmental problems, eco-innovation principles can easily be integrated into regional strategy. The case study highlights Päijät-Häme Region’s eco-innovation strategies and projects which are characterized by strong connection of knowledge-producing institutions. Policy instruments supporting eco-innovation (e.g. environmental technologies) are very much focused on clean technologies, hence, justifying the formation of cleantech clusters and business parks in Päijät-Häme Region. A newly conceptualized SAMPO model of eco-innovation has been developed in Päijät-Häme Region to better capture the region’s characteristics and to eventually replace the current model employed by the Päijät-Häme Regional Authority. The SAMPO model is still under construction, however, review of its principles points to some of its three important spearheads – practice-based innovation, design (eco-design) and clean technology or environmental technology (environment).

Tausta Suomessa lainsäätäjä reagoi helposti yhteiskunnalliseen häiriötekijään rikosoikeuden keinoin. Tästä on osoituksena se, että syksyllä 2010 varsinaisen rikoslain lisäksi rikoksesta oli säädetty 256 eri laissa. Suomalainen, lähtökohdiltaan maltillinen kontrolli- ja kriminaalipolitiikka on 1970-luvulla linjatun vastaisesti johtanut 2000-luvulle tultaessa rikosoikeudellisen kontrollin lisääntymiseen ja jopa kiristymiseen. Raja rikosten ja rikkomusten välillä on liudentunut ja paikoitellen kadonnut ja erityisesti turvallisuudesta on kehittynyt – käsitteeseen liittyvistä oikeudellisista jännitteistä huolimatta – keskeinen rikosoikeudellisen sääntelyn oikeutusperuste. Rikosoikeuden käyttäminen vähäisten rikosten kontrollointiin on aiheuttanut Suomeen viivästymisen ongelman. Yleisessä tiedossa on se, että Euroopan ihmisoikeustuomioistuin on antanut 2000-luvulla Suomelle kymmeniä tuomioita siksi, että rikosjuttuja on käsitelty viranomaisissa ja tuomioistuimissa liian kauan. Vähemmän on sen sijaan keskusteltu siitä, että myös vähäiset rikokset viivästyvät rikosoikeuden alan laajetessa ja viranomaisten voimavarojen ehtyessä. Suomessa ongelmaa on pyritty hoitamaan rikosoikeudellista toimivaltaa hallintoviranomaisille delegoimalla tilanteen ollessa nyt se, että uuden sakkomenettelylain voimaan tullessa noin 90 % rikosoikeudellisesta kompetenssista on poliisilla ja muilla hallintoviranomaisilla. Se taasen on ongelmallista perustuslain 3 §:ssä säädetyn vallanjakoperiaatteen kannalta. Välttämätöntä on korostaa myös sitä, että pääosin rikosoikeudelliseen kontrolliin perustuva systeemi aiheuttaa rikosoikeuden inflaatiota: rikosoikeuden arvostuksen vähenemisestä aiheutuvia ei-mittavissa olevia kuluja. Rikosoikeuden laajenemista vastaan esitetään kuitenkin harvoin kritiikkiä. Rikosoikeustieteen piirissäkään sille ei ole esitetty vakavasti otettavaa vaihtoehtoa. Esimerkiksi hallinnollisia sanktioita ei ole Suomessa – ei tosin muissa Pohjoismaissakaan – koettu rikosoikeuden vaihtoehtona, vaan usein rikosoikeutta täydentävänä järjestelmänä. Hallinnollisten sanktioiden käyttäminen rikosoikeuden ohessa ei ole ollut yksiselitteistä ja jäsenneltyä, yleisiin oppeihin perustuvaa. Kontrollin erityisille alueille, esimerkiksi sotilaskontrolliin, on lisäksi kehittynyt rikos- ja hallinto-oikeuden sekajärjestelmiä. Tutkimuskysymykset Käsillä olevassa artikkelimuotoisessa väitöskirjatutkimuksessa pyritään hahmottelemaan rikos- ja hallinto-oikeudellisten rangaistusjärjestelmien välisiä eroavaisuuksia Suomessa. Tutkimuksen keskeisin tehtävä on sen pohtiminen, millä tavalla 2010-luvulle tultaessa olisi tutkimuksen empiiriset ja teoreettiset lähtökohdat huomioon ottaen järkevää ja tarkoituksenmukaista rangaista. Tällä perusteella kehitetään yksikertaista hallintosanktiointiteoreettista mallia, että sitä hyväksikäyttäen lainvalmisteluprosessin sanktiointitilanteessa, sanktiosta päätettäessä, olisi mahdollista asettaa oikeusturvan vähimmäistakeet täyttävällä tavalla oikeus- ja muilta vaikutuksiltaan rationaalinen seuraamus sekä säätää sen määräämiseksi yhteiskunnallisilta vaikutuksiltaan tehokas ja riittävän oikeusturvallinen menettely. Tutkimustehtävä on tiivistetysti 1) hallinnollisten sanktioiden ja rikosoikeudellisten rangaistusten ja niiden alan määrittäminen, 2) hallinnollisten sanktioiden sääntelymallien valintaperusteluiden selvittäminen, 3) hallintosanktioteoreettisen mallin kehittäminen lainvalmisteluprosessia varten sekä 4) de lege ferenda -suositusten tekeminen rangaistavuuden hyväksyttävyyden ja joutuisuuden parantamiseksi. Menetelmä ja aineistot Tutkimus kytkeytyy teoreettisen rikosoikeustieteen, hallinto-oikeustieteen ja prosessioikeustieteen alalle ja se on luonteeltaan ongelmakeskeinen. Tieteenalojen väliset painotukset ja niiden vaikutus vaihtelevat tutkimuksessa. Vaikka tutkimus on monella tavalla luonteeltaan teoreettinen, siinä rakennetaan nimenomaan lainsäädäntötyötä ja lainvalmistelua tukevaa tutkimusta ja teoriaa. Tältä osin näkökulma liittyy kriminalisointiteoreettisessa tutkimuksessa hahmotettuun lainsäätäjän oikeuslähdeoppia koskevaan uuteen näkökulmaan, jolla on yhteyksiä lainsäädäntötutkimukseen ja oikeusteoriassa hahmotettuun legisprudence-tutkimusuuntaukseen, näkökulman suuntautuessa lainsäädäntötasolle. Tutkimuksen lähteistä suurin osa on oikeustieteellistä kirjallisuutta, jonka pääosa muotoutuu suomalaisesta oikeustieteellisestä kirjallisuudesta. Myös pohjoismaalaista, saksalaista ja hieman myös anglosaksista kirjallisuutta on käytetty. Kansainvälisten kirjallisuuslähteiden merkitys ei ole ollut merkittävä, koska kattava eurooppalainen näkemys aihepiiristä on pyritty saamaan Euroopan ihmisoikeustuomioistuimen ratkaisukäytäntöä hyödyntäen. Tutkimuksen lähteinä on käytetty laajasti myös kansallista lainvalmisteluaineistoa, erityisesti hallituksen esityksiä ja perustuslakivaliokunnan lausuntokäytäntöä. Johtopäätökset Kriminaali- ja/tai kontrollipolitiikassa on juuri nyt tärkeää pohtia, millä tavalla 2010-luvulle tultaessa on järkevää ja tarkoituksenmukaista rangaista. Tähän voisi olla mahdollista vastata tutkimuksessa kehitettävällä hallintosanktiointiteoreettisella mallilla. Mallin kehittäminen on edellyttänyt yhteiskunnallisten sanktiokäytäntöjen oikeusvaltioopillista tarkastelua, jolloin sanktioiden yhteiskunnalliseen merkitykseen pureutuminen kuvailee myös sitä, millainen modernin oikeusvaltion tila tällä hetkellä on. Perinteisten oikeusvaltioiden paradigmojen käyttäminen ei välttämättä edistä relevantin oikeusvaltiollisen sanktiointiteoreettisen mallin kehittämistä. Voi olla niinkin, että klassinen oikeusvaltio-oppi ja oletetunlaiset rikosoikeuden erityiset elementit eivät enää vastaa yhteiskuntatodellisuutta. Näin rankaisemisen yleiset opit voivat nousta kehittämisen kohteeksi oikeusvaltiollisuuden elementtien toteuttamiseksi valtavasta kasvaneessa hallintoyhteiskunnassa – hallinto-johtoisessa yhteiskunnallisessa todellisuudessa. Suomen rikoslaki sisältää laajassa merkityksessä sadoittain erilaatuisia kriminalisointeja, joiden merkitys on usein hallinnon toimintaa subventoiva, symbolinen tai jonkin toisen kriminalisoinnin vaikutusta tehostamaan pyrkivä. Tällainen rikoslaki on tehtävänsä, vaikuttavuutensa ja hyväksyttävyytensä kannalta ongelmallinen. Suomalainen hallinnollisten sanktioiden järjestelmä ei sekään ole järkevä ja tarkoituksenmukainen, yleisiin oppeihin perustuva systeemi. Myös yleiseurooppalainen kehitys näyttäisi viittaavan siihen, että Suomessa on tarve kehittää sekä rikosoikeutta että sille vaihtoehtoista hallintosanktioiden järjestelmää, sanktio-oikeutta. Tämä edellyttää lainsäädäntöuudistuksia.

In recent years, public policy has been offering subsidized credit for machine purchase to family farmers. However, there is no methodological procedure to select a suitable tractor for these farmers' situation. In this way, we aimed to develop a selection model for smallholder farmers from Pelotas city region in the state of Rio Grande do Sul. Building a multicriteria model to aid decisions is divided into three main stages: structuring stage (identifying stakeholders, decisional context and model creation), evaluation stage (stakeholder preference quantification) and recommendation stage (choice selection). The Multicriteria method is able to identify and value the criteria used in tractor selection by regional family farmers. Six main evaluation areas were identified: operational cost (weight 0.20), purchase cost (weight 0.22), maintainability (weight 0.10), tractor capacity (weight 0.26), ergonomics (weight 0.14) and safety (weight 0.08). The best-rated tractor model (14.7 kW rated power) also was the one purchased by 53.3% of local families.

Biotechnology has been recognized as the key strategic technology for industrial growth. The industry is heavily dependent on basic research. Finland continues to rank in the top 10 of Europe's most innovative countries in terms of tax-policy, education system, infrastructure and the number of patents issued. Regardless of the excellent statistical results, the output of this innovativeness is below acceptable. Research on the issues hindering the output creation has already been done and the identifiable weaknesses in the Finland's National Innovation system are the non-existent growth of entrepreneurship and the missing internationalization. Finland is proven to have all the enablers of the innovation policy tools, but is lacking the incentives and rewards to push the enablers, such as knowledge and human capital, forward. Science Parks are the biggest operator in research institutes in the Finnish Science and Technology system. They exist with the purpose of speeding up the commercialization process of biotechnology innovations which usually include technological uncertainty, technical inexperience, business inexperience and high technology cost. Innovation management only internally is a rather historic approach, current trend drives towards open innovation model with strong triple helix linkages. The evident problems in the innovation management within the biotechnology industry are examined through a case study approach including analysis of the semi-structured interviews which included biotechnology and business expertise from Turku School of Economics. The results from the interviews supported the theoretical implications as well as conclusions derived from the pilot survey, which focused on the companies inside Turku Science Park network. One major issue that the Finland's National innovation system is struggling with is the fact that it is technology driven, not business pulled. Another problem is the university evaluation scale which focuses more on number of graduates and short-term factors, when it should put more emphasis on the cooperation success in the long-term, such as the triple helix connections with interaction and knowledge distribution. The results of this thesis indicated that there is indeed requirement for some structural changes in the Finland's National innovation system and innovation policy in order to generate successful biotechnology companies and innovation output. There is lack of joint output and scales of success, lack of people with experience, lack of language skills, lack of business knowledge and lack of growth companies.

The Travel and Tourism field is undergoing changes due to the rapid development of information technology and digital services. Online travel has profoundly changed the way travel and tourism organizations interact with their customers. Mobile technology such as mobile services for pocket devices (e.g. mobile phones) has the potential to take this development even further. Nevertheless, many issues have been highlighted since the early days of mobile services development (e.g. the lack of relevance, ease of use of many services). However, the wide adoption of smartphones and the mobile Internet in many countries as well as the formation of so-called ecosystems between vendors of mobile technology indicate that many of these issues have been overcome. Also when looking at the numbers of downloaded applications related to travel in application stores like Google Play, it seems obvious that mobile travel and tourism services are adopted and used by many individuals. However, as business is expected to start booming in the mobile era, many issues have a tendency to be overlooked. Travelers are generally on the go and thus services that work effectively in mobile settings (e.g. during a trip) are essential. Hence, the individuals’ perceived drivers and barriers to use mobile travel and tourism services in on-site or during trip settings seem particularly valuable to understand; thus this is one primary aim of the thesis. We are, however, also interested in understanding different types of mobile travel service users. Individuals may indeed be very different in their propensity to adopt and use technology based innovations (services). Research is also switching more from investigating issues of mobile service development to understanding individuals’ usage patterns of mobile services. But designing new mobile services may be a complex matter from a service provider perspective. Hence, our secondary aim is to provide insights into drivers and barriers of mobile travel and tourism service development from a holistic business model perspective. To accomplish the research objectives seven different studies have been conducted over a time period from 2002 – 2013. The studies are founded on and contribute to theories within diffusion of innovations, technology acceptance, value creation, user experience and business model development. Several different research methods are utilized: surveys, field and laboratory experiments and action research. The findings suggest that a successful mobile travel and tourism service is a service which supports one or several mobile motives (needs) of individuals such as spontaneous needs, time-critical arrangements, efficiency ambitions, mobility related needs (location features) and entertainment needs. The service could be customized to support travelers’ style of traveling (e.g. organized travel or independent travel) and should be easy to use, especially easy to take into use (access, install and learn) during a trip, without causing security concerns and/or financial risks for the user. In fact, the findings suggest that the most prominent barrier to the use of mobile travel and tourism services during a trip is an individual’s perceived financial cost (entry costs and usage costs). It should, however, be noted that regulations are put in place in the EU regarding data roaming prices between European countries and national telecom operators are starting to see ‘international data subscriptions’ as a sales advantage (e.g. Finnish Sonera provides a data subscription in the Baltic and Nordic region at the same price as in Finland), which will enhance the adoption of mobile travel and tourism services also in international contexts. In order to speed up the adoption rate travel service providers could consider e.g. more local initiatives of free Wi-Fi networks, development of services that can be used, at least to some extent, in an offline mode (do not require costly network access during a trip) and cooperation with telecom operators (e.g. lower usage costs for travelers who use specific mobile services or travel with specific vendors). Furthermore, based on a developed framework for user experience of mobile trip arrangements, the results show that a well-designed mobile site and/or native application, which preferably supports integration with other mobile services, is a must for true mobile presence. In fact, travel service providers who want to build a relationship with their customers need to consider a downloadable native application, but in order to be found through the mobile channel and make contact with potential new customers, a mobile website should be available. Moreover, we have made a first attempt with cluster analysis to identify user categories of mobile services in a travel and tourism context. The following four categories were identified: info-seekers, checkers, bookers and all-rounders. For example “all-rounders”, represented primarily by individuals who use their pocket device for almost any of the investigated mobile travel services, constituted primarily of 23 to 50 year old males with high travel frequency and great online experience. The results also indicate that travel service providers will increasingly become multi-channel providers. To manage multiple online channels, closely integrated and hybrid online platforms for different devices, supporting all steps in a traveler process should be considered. It could be useful for travel service providers to focus more on developing browser-based mobile services (HTML5-solutions) than native applications that work only with specific operating systems and for specific devices. Based on an action research study and utilizing a holistic business model framework called STOF we found that HTML5 as an emerging platform, at least for now, has some limitations regarding the development of the user experience and monetizing the application. In fact, a native application store (e.g. Google Play) may be a key mediator in the adoption of mobile travel and tourism services both from a traveler and a service provider perspective. Moreover, it must be remembered that many device and mobile operating system developers want service providers to specifically create services for their platforms and see native applications as a strategic advantage to sell more devices of a certain kind. The mobile telecom industry has moved into a battle of ecosystems where device makers, developers of operating systems and service developers are to some extent forced to choose their development platforms.
